I don’t think there’s one among us who hasn’t wondered what the “big plan” is for us. Or hasn’t longed to just find the answers that would bring sense and order into our little corner of the world. Each of us, in our own way, seek Life’s instruction manual to help guide us to where we need to be or how to find our way back from darker times.

Living Within Samsara is an educational blog that could be a resource for that quest.

Samsara invites her readers to join her on a journey to find meaning in one’s self and to bring balance to their daily lives. By exploring what may seem to be unrelated themes, she’ll examine earthly issues like codependency, spiritual concepts and metaphysical needs.

Being open about her recovery from alcoholism, Samsara shares her experiences and her advice so that others may benefit. In addition to writing about the well-known Alcoholics Anonymous program, she’s able to inject a little of her own struggles in other posts such as Astral Dream Dark Presence and Done with Alcoholics Anonymous. In fact, I’d say this latter post of hers is a testament to how she continues to break free from the embrace of alcoholism by informing her readers how her AA group failed to meet their objectives. It takes a strong person to not only identify something like that, but to also act on it by deciding to leave the group and seek help elsewhere.
